Job Summary

  • This role involves managing the availability and sub-contracted calibration of test equipment across the site.
  • The successful candidate will serve as the friendly expert for all things MEMS, coordinating users and sharing calibration reports.
  • Thales offers a unique 4-day work week (Mon-Thu) along with 28 days of holiday plus bank holidays.
